660 battery access panel

Should all 660's have the panel in the hood that is held down by four screws and not the attached cover that flips up. I have seen a 660 and a late model Super 66 that had the flip up cover that just did not seem correct.
 
I'm not one to say never,but didn't they change all of them to the big cover with the improved Supers in 57?
 
Yes, but not all the changes that we take for granted for the 1957 model year did not occur in January. I did look in my 660 parts book and it show the first Super 66 tractor with the large battery door started at serial number 50 586. My neighbor down the road has a very late Super 66 (1957 model). It has key start, red wheels, the big battery door, small headlights, but does not have the word Oliver in the fenders. My employer had a Super 55 in the shop that had the late hydraulics, key start, red wheels, but it still had the larger headlights. My employer has a 1957 Super 88 diesel. We called Charles city to see what date it was built. It is an early 57 model.It does not key start. Why? The Super 88 diesels did not get key start
till in April of 57. I have (maybe had) a Service bulletin that gave the days when all the models when to key start.
 
At mid year 1957 at serial#50585 they went to the four bolts which would include all 660's. If someone has a 660 with the flip up cover they probally needed a hood and found one from a 66 or early super
